Please welcome visitor blogger, Tushar Patel, Principal Engineer, Oracle Options
Confirmed 37 Million IOPS, now augmented with 100G Networking and Built-in GPU – Oh My!
We dwell in a world of change. Many people are sufficiently old to recollect a time earlier than cable tv, the web, and cell telephones have been commonplace. Motion pictures made within the 1980’s gives a view of the previous. But know-how continued to advance fed be a want to convey, for instance, broadcast programming sooner and in a type to avoid wasting the buyer complexity and price. Tv exhibits transitioned from an enormous picket field within the household room to VCR tapes, to DVDs, to streaming on Netflix seen in your newest smartphone. All of this variation within the span of a single era!
Server structure has developed over the previous decade as properly. When Cisco launched the Unified Computing System (UCS) again in 2009, the Cisco UCS B-Collection 200 blade solely had capability for 2 disk drives and these housed the working system on one drive whereas the opposite served as a back-up drive. All utility or database information have been positioned on exterior storage arrays equivalent to NetApp. This result in the event of Converged Infrastructures equivalent to FlexPod (Cisco UCS & NetApp) and FlashStack (Cisco UCS & Pure Storage) which grew to become a extensively accepted infrastructure to host giant database, ERP, and different mission crucial workloads. The biggest of Oracle databases are hosted on Converged Infrastructures and there’ll proceed to be an ample marketplace for this method design.
Know-how continues to advance, and Cisco has captured many of those advances within the new Cisco UCS X-Collection chassis which homes as much as eight UCS X210c M6 compute nodes. Consider these nodes as actually a rack optimized server that’s sled vertically into the brand new Cisco X-Collection Modular System (Cisco UCS 9508 chassis). This new design is managed by Cisco Intersight, a cloud primarily based system administration functionality that leverages key options of the previous UCS Supervisor which managed the earlier era methods. Whereas there are numerous new capabilities we might elaborate on, for in the present day, lets give attention to the truth that the X210c has six NVMe PCI Gen 4 stable state disk drives (SSD) along with the 2 drives which home the working system.
This month the choices increase! Database Directors (DBAs) take a look at each system design level to maximise efficiency. Community bandwidth, historically the community admin area, was thought-about out of bounds for the DBA. However, Cisco UCS X-Collection now helps 100G networking offering a capability for these groups to design new options delivering new efficiency thresholds. Simply consider the probabilities! This technique can simply drive your database, VDI, AI/ML, and different enterprise functions.
With this new design, prospects who’ve single occasion databases equivalent to Oracle or Microsoft SQL Server now have as much as 90TB of onboard space for storing per X210c compute node. System architects can use these drives to accommodate a single occasion of a database and keep away from the associated fee and complexity of investing in exterior storage. This additionally saves area and energy throughout the datacenter with out sacrificing efficiency.
Servers supporting Digital Desktops can drive extra advanced functions than ever earlier than. Graphic intensive workloads require Graphical Processing Items (GPUs) to maximise efficiency. X-Collection gives two choices. The primary is the flexibility configure 1-2 Nvidia T4 GPU per X210c compute node. The second is a devoted GPU compute node which is right for a wide selection of workloads equivalent to VDI.
You would possibly recall again in July 2021, John revealed a weblog that detailed Digital Desktop Infrastructure (VDI) testing that was carried out on a single X210c M6. The outcomes proved that this compute node might ship wonderful efficiency. Database directors studying this may level out {that a} database is way completely different for any variety of causes. Whereas they’ve some extent, we wished to first decide a baseline efficiency for these drives. It’s a typical follow to guage the system baseline efficiency earlier than deploying any database utility. System baseline efficiency testing is carried out utilizing frequent I/O calibration instruments equivalent to Linux FIO. These instruments can generate I/O patterns that mimic the kind of I/O operations carried out by Oracle databases.
In our exams, we used the FIO load generator to train 6 native Intel 5600 NVMe disks with 3.2 TB every. Despite the fact that this can be a single occasion oracle database operating on single blade server, we determined to run efficiency exams on all 8 totally populated X210c blades concurrently so we will be sure that every blade is maximizing its designed efficiency throughout the X9108 chassis. From this testing we might conclude:
- No affect on a person blade server efficiency attributable to energy and cooling
- No slot dependency. All blades obtain equivalent efficiency no matter slot contained in the chassis.
Take a look at Standards
- Precondition all disks by writing random information patterns
- Observe and validate sustained IOPs and efficiency over 30 minutes, 1-hour and 4-hours with common and 90th percentile sub-millisecond latency for numerous learn/write ratios. A number of runs for every iteration have been performed and cautious evaluation was carried out to confirm the info consistency
- Generate reproducible outcomes with minimal parameter adjustments whereas mimicking utility habits. In different phrases, we might generate barely greater numbers however the objective is to not generate peak efficiency benchmark numbers. For every check, applicable FIO iodepth and variety of jobs have been chosen together with async IO as parameter
- Every blade server generated roughly 4.7 million sustained IOPs at 100% reads with whole round 37+ Million IOPs at practically 500 Microseconds latency with 4K information blocks.
- Close to Equivalent IO habits on all 8-blade servers
That is wonderful efficiency, higher than you may need imagined! Now with this baseline in place it’s time to load up a single occasion of the Oracle database 19c and see how the X210c M6 performs – which would be the subject of our subsequent weblog. Keep tuned!
Share: